摘要: This study was based on QuEChERS cleanup coupled with UHPLC-MS/MS for the determination of gamma-oryzanol compounds in vegetable oils. Several parameters of QuEChERS and UHPLC-MS/MS were studied for purification and detection of gamma-oryzanol compounds in oil samples. Under the optimized conditions, the whole pretreatment procedure could be accomplished within 10 min without tedious procedure, larger volume of organic solvent and complicated apparatus. The limit of detections and the limit of quantifications for gamma-oryzanol compounds were ranging from 0.1-0.3 mu g kg -1 and 0.4 -1.0 mu g kg -1 , respectively. Satisfactory recoveries of all analyts were ranging from 72.2 % to 101.3 %, and the intra-day and inter -day precision were less than 10.6 %. The validation indicated that rice band oil and corn oil were rich in 24-mCAF, CAF, beta-SIF, CMF and STF. The QuEChERS-UHPLCMS/MS simultaneously quantified five gamma-oryzanol compounds in lipid matrices and assessed the nutritional and functional substances of vegetable oils.
